سازنده اطلاعات کلیدی حساب E2ee


public final class E2eeAccountKeyInfo.Builder


کلاس سازنده برای E2eeAccountKeyInfo .

خلاصه

سازندگان عمومی

یک سازنده جدید برای E2eeAccountKeyInfo ایجاد می‌کند.

یک سازنده جدید برای E2eeAccountKeyInfo ایجاد می‌کند.

روش‌های عمومی

E2eeAccountKeyInfo
build ()

E2eeAccountKeyInfo را می‌سازد.

E2eeAccountKeyInfo.Builder

accountId کلیدِ کلیدی که باید به‌روزرسانی شود را تنظیم می‌کند.

E2eeAccountKeyInfo.Builder

contact infos را که هنگام پردازش به‌روزرسانی با کلید مرتبط خواهند بود، تنظیم می‌کند.

E2eeAccountKeyInfo.Builder

device ID کلیدی که باید به‌روزرسانی شود را تنظیم می‌کند.

E2eeAccountKeyInfo.Builder

keyValue جدیدی را که هنگام پردازش به‌روزرسانی با کلید مرتبط خواهد شد، تنظیم می‌کند.

سازندگان عمومی

سازنده

public Builder()

یک سازنده جدید برای E2eeAccountKeyInfo ایجاد می‌کند.

سازنده

public Builder(E2eeAccountKeyInfo origin)

یک سازنده جدید برای E2eeAccountKeyInfo ایجاد می‌کند.

روش‌های عمومی

ساختن

public E2eeAccountKeyInfo build()

E2eeAccountKeyInfo را می‌سازد.

تنظیم شناسه حساب

@CanIgnoreReturnValue
public E2eeAccountKeyInfo.Builder setAccountId(@NonNull String accountId)

accountId کلیدِ کلیدی که باید به‌روزرسانی شود را تنظیم می‌کند.

اطلاعات تماس را تنظیم کنید

@CanIgnoreReturnValue
public E2eeAccountKeyInfo.Builder setContactInfos(@NonNull List<ContactInfoParcelable> contactInfos)

contact infos را که هنگام پردازش به‌روزرسانی با کلید مرتبط خواهند بود، تنظیم می‌کند.

شناسه دستگاه را تنظیم کنید

@CanIgnoreReturnValue
public E2eeAccountKeyInfo.Builder setDeviceId(@NonNull String deviceId)

device ID کلیدی که باید به‌روزرسانی شود را تنظیم می‌کند.

تنظیم کلید-مقدار

@CanIgnoreReturnValue
public E2eeAccountKeyInfo.Builder setKeyValue(@NonNull byte[] keyValue)

keyValue جدیدی را که هنگام پردازش به‌روزرسانی با کلید مرتبط خواهد شد، تنظیم می‌کند.